THE EMPTY BOWL

 

My merits and my sins

My sorrows and my joys

My thoughts and my deeds

My earnings all,

Were stored since my birth

In the bowl of my heart.

 

I have now outpoured that bowl,

And

I have taken Refuge in the Buddha

I have taken Refuge in the Dhamma

I have taken Refuge in the Sangha.

 

O Tathagata!

The emptied bowl I hold,

Now I stand before you;

O Serene

O Free!

That you may fill it to the brim

With the Nectar of your Bodhi 

The Sublime,

The Eternal!

 

–SUJATA PRIYAMBADA

Translated from Oriya By SHANTIBHADRA
